Abstract

The invention provides a base station energy-saving control method and base station energy-saving control equipment, and belongs to the field of mobile communication. The base station energy-saving control method comprises the following steps that: the base station energy-saving control equipment acquires the load information of each cell in a cell set; the base station energy-saving control equipment determines the sequence of energy-saving operation of each cell according to the load information; and the base station energy-saving control equipment indicates each cell to perform the energy-saving operation according to the sequence of the energy saving operation. By the method and the equipment, a ping-pong effect is prevented during energy-saving treatment.

[0001] The invention belongs to the field of mobile communication, and in particular relates to a base station energy-saving control method and equipment. Background technique

[0002] In the mobile communication system, according to the mature traffic model, there are obvious differences in the traffic between busy and idle periods. When the traffic volume in the idle period is scattered among the cells of multiple base stations, the hardware of each base station is powered on. From the perspective of the operator, according to the network operation situation, technical means can be adopted to concentrate the scattered load in the network to a small number of base stations for processing. The base stations of the cells with no load can turn off unnecessary hardware, thereby reducing the overall energy consumption of the network and reducing operating costs. .
